Zacks Research Has Positive Forecast for JLL Q2 Earnings

Jones Lang LaSalle Incorporated (NYSE:JLLFree Report) – Analysts at Zacks Research upped their Q2 2025 earnings estimates for Jones Lang LaSalle in a report issued on Wednesday, January 29th. Zacks Research analyst R. Fatarpekar now forecasts that the financial services provider will post earnings per share of $3.24 for the quarter, up from their prior estimate of $3.23. The consensus estimate for Jones Lang LaSalle’s current full-year earnings is $13.60 per share.

Jones Lang LaSalle (NYSE:JLLG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, November 6th. The financial services provider reported $3.50 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.67 by $0.83. The business had revenue of $5.87 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.62 billion. Jones Lang LaSalle had a net margin of 2.12% and a return on equity of 8.95%. The company’s revenue was up 14.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$2.01 earnings per share.

A number of other research firms have also weighed in on JLL. The Goldman Sachs Group assumed coverage on Jones Lang LaSalle in a report on Friday, December 6th. They set a “buy” rating and a $352.00 target price for the company. Wolfe Research raised shares of Jones Lang LaSalle from a “peer perform” rating to an “outperform” rating and set a $353.00 price objective for the company in a research note on Monday, November 25th. Raymond James increased their target price on shares of Jones Lang LaSalle from $317.00 to $320.00 and gave the stock a “strong-buy” rating in a research note on Friday, January 24th.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ods upgraded shares of Jones Lang LaSalle from a “market perform” rating to an “outperform” rating and boosted their price target for the company from $292.00 to $325.00 in a research report on Tuesday, December 10th. Finally, JPMorgan Chase & Co. increased their price objective on Jones Lang LaSalle from $263.00 to $327.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a research report on Monday, December 16th. Six equities research anal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ating and two have issued a strong bu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, Jones Lang LaSalle has a consensus rating of “Buy” and a consensus target price of $309.00.

Jones Lang LaSalle Stock Performance

NYSE JLL opened at $278.90 on Monday. The company’s 50 day moving average is $264.63 and its 200-day moving average is $259.93. The firm has a market cap of $13.23 billion, a P/E ratio of 28.20 and a beta of 1.36. Jones Lang LaSalle has a 12-month low of $168.36 and a 12-month high of $288.50. The company has a quick ratio of 2.29, a current ratio of 2.29 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16.

Jones Lang LaSalle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Jones Lang LaSalle Incorporated operates as a commercial real estate and investment management company. It engages in the buying, building, occupying, managing, and investing in a commercial, industrial, hotel, residential, and retail properties in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ific.
